SELECTION OF THE MOST APPROPRIATE EPRO MODE- CONTRIBUTING TO THE SUCCESS OF PATIENT-CENTERED CLINICAL TRIALS

Throughout the more recent years, clinical trials have become more patient-centered, where patients are now the principal factor in the study’s success.  Patient-centeredness in clinical trials is essential because it enhances the evidence needed to make more informed decisions relating to drug development. Patient Reported Outcomes (PRO) in measuring treatment efficacy, safety, and clinical trial endpoints make a significant contribution to the patient-centeredness of clinical trials as the responses come directly from the patients.  As the benefits of collecting PRO data electronically far outweigh paper, the use of electronic Patient Reported Outcomes (ePRO) systems are also becoming more prevalent. Common ePRO modes used in clinical trials include Web, Phone, and study-provisioned handheld devices. Technology advancement has brought about the novel approach of Bring Your Own Device (BYOD), where rather than the sponsor provisioning a study-dedicated device, the patient uses their own device (such as their own personal smartphone) to enter their PRO responses.  As PROs are often used as study endpoints, and with having both the traditional sponsor provisioned device and novel BYOD approaches available, choosing the most appropriate mode remains a critical decision to the trial’s success.  In considering the patient-centeredness of the clinical trial, the choice should focus on what is best for the participating patient population while still rendering appropriately and capturing quality data. The ePRO selection process should be based on the following considerations: the study’s patient population characteristics, study design, study logistics and instrument characteristics. Making the appropriate ePRO mode choice will lead to enhanced patient experiences, higher quality data and higher compliance. This conceptual paper will describe the available ePRO modes, discuss key considerations of the ePRO selection process, and provide examples on how to choose the most appropriate ePRO mode.
